As a Credit & Collateral Manager, you manage a portfolio and follow the transactions under the various trade finance facilities. In an international and dynamic environment where you service globally operating Trade & Commodity Finance (TCF) clients.

TCF finances clients throughout the whole value chain in commodities: from the production of raw materials in the country of origin, to delivery to the manufacturer. Activities range from transactional trade financing and corporate financing to structured (pre-export) financing and FI trade finance.

You and your jobIn this hands-on job, you are the spider in the web by independently monitoring the movement of goods, the release of stocks for exports, shipment details, collateral values, counterparties insurance, ensuring collection of sales proceeds, compliance checks, and daily external communication with customers, warehouses, shipping companies, brokers, and more! At times, you also join the relationship manager on a visit to clients.

The 14 people in Credit & Collateral Management manage and follow up a portfolio of clients operating in the TCF space. They identify transactions specific risks and ensure smooth handling and follow up of the transactions financed and stay in close contact with key stakeholders such as risk management, loans operations, trade services- and payments.Working together is the way we work; as 1 dynamic & diverse team at Rabobank.
